5 1/1 A transition day has been held to help underrepresented students prepare for university life. The University of Southampton hosted 50 A-level students from across the UK at the event, which is part of a nine-month programme called Ignite Your Journey. The programme, which was formerly known as Access to Southampton, supports young people from underrepresented or lower socioeconomic backgrounds to access higher education.

Scott Chilton (Image: Hampshire police) Hampshire chief constable Scott Chilton has quit just weeks after the Daily Echo revealed he was under investigation for a past relationship with a junior officer. Today the Echo can reveal his departure amid the police watchdog serving him notice he is under new investigation into alleged gross misconduct.

Chief Constable, Scott Chilton (Image: Other) The police watchdog has now confirmed it is investigating former Hampshire chief constable Scott Chilton for two alleged undisclosed relationships with junior officers. As revealed by the Echo, Mr Chilton quit today after being told he was under investigation by the Independent Office for Police Conduct for gross misconduct.

2 1/1 CAMPAIGNERS have been "abandoned" after the county council withdrew its opposition to a quarry at Hamble Airfield. Pupils from The Hamble School and residents protested today outside of a public inquiry held in Winchester into the Cemex that had been rejected by Hampshire County Council. But in a shock move the authority has now said it "accepts that planning permission should be granted".
